Position Summary:

The Dispensary Associate is responsible for guiding a customer on their journey into cannabis by educating them on the benefits and potential side effects. In this role, you will need to be knowledgeable enough to speak to customers about various products and their effects while providing excellent customer service. The primary function of a Dispensary Associate is to facilitate a customer’s purchase per State regulations, while providing an exceptional customer experience.

Company Information

Trulieve

Trulieve is a prominent medical cannabis company based in the United States, renowned for providing high-quality cannabis products to patients across various states. Founded in 2015 and headquartered in Tallahassee, Florida, Trulieve operates numerous dispensaries, focusing on patient education and accessibility. The company is committed to fostering a compassionate environment while ensuring compliance with all legal regulations. With a diverse product range that includes flower, edibles, and oils, Trulieve aims to enhance the well-being of patients seeking alternative treatments for their health conditions.
